Output f84bdf3fdee42eef43f58c5b42d1caaa905b89268e025ac99cbee48cbfb11a38:0

value
2672203
script pubkey
OP_0 OP_PUSHBYTES_20 9434f78ecb156a74317cc5b910490effeb28413c
address
bc1qjs600rktz448gvtucku3qjgwll4jssfuspc3xp
transaction
f84bdf3fdee42eef43f58c5b42d1caaa905b89268e025ac99cbee48cbfb11a38
confirmations
31359
spent
true